Under Their Influence is the fifth studio album by Christian singer-songwriter Russ Taff, released in 1991 on Myrrh Records.
[2] It is an album of traditional spiritual covers that pays tribute to Blind Willie Johnson, Brother Joe May and Mahalia Jackson, among others.
Taff and his guitarist, James Hollihan, Jr., produced and arranged the album.
Taff re-recorded a gospel blues version of "Just Believe", originally recorded for his 1983 debut album Walls of Glass.
